Asia, Vietnam, Halong Bay. Boat trip on the Halong Bay. Tourist junk anchoring at its overnight stop. Designated a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1994, the sensational Halong Bay is spread across 1.500 sq km, with more than 2.000 pinnacle shaped limestone and dolomite outcrops scattered across it. The impression is a labyrinthine seascape of bizarrly shaped outcrops, isolated caves, and sandy coves.
